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the field of die-cutting device technology, specifically to a cutting machine. Background Technology
[0002] In the die-cutting process of rubber strips, different cutting requirements necessitate the use of different sizes or shapes of cutting tools. Common cutting machines require a feeding mechanism at the inlet and a detection mechanism at the outlet. Changing the cutting tool necessitates disconnecting the feeding mechanism from the cutting machine and relocating the feeding mechanism to provide space for the change. However, this method of changing cutting tools undoubtedly increases the workload for operators and is quite inconvenient.
[0003] Therefore, there is an urgent need for a cutting machine to solve the common problem of inconvenient tool replacement in cutting machines. Utility Model Content
[0004] This utility model addresses the shortcomings of existing technologies by providing a cutting machine to solve the common problem of inconvenient tool replacement in cutting machines.
[0005] To achieve the above objectives, the present invention adopts the following technical solution:
[0006] A cutting machine, characterized in that it comprises a cutting machine housing, a drive cylinder, a tool mounting housing, a telescopic drive structure, and a limiting post. The cutting machine housing has a through-cavity at its center. The tool mounting housing is mounted on the top of the through-cavity via the drive cylinder. The drive cylinder drives the tool mounting housing to move up and down. The tool mounting housing has a drive cavity and a tool mounting cavity located below the drive cavity. The telescopic drive structure is installed in the drive cavity. A limiting post that can move up and down is installed through the wall between the drive cavity and the tool mounting cavity. The telescopic drive structure connects to and drives the limiting post to extend and retract up and down. The right side of the tool mounting cavity is open. A corresponding tool feeding cavity is opened on the right side of the cutting machine housing. A mounting hole is opened at the bottom of the tool mounting cavity. The tool can be mounted in the tool mounting cavity with the blade extending downward from the mounting hole. The limiting post can be moved down to limit the tool at the bottom of the tool mounting cavity.

[0017] The beneficial effects of this utility model are:
[0018] This invention, through the design of a tool mounting cavity inside the tool mounting housing and a tool feeding cavity on the right side of the cutting machine housing, allows the tool to be inserted from the side of the device through the tool feeding cavity and into the tool mounting cavity through the opening on the right side of the tool mounting cavity during use. Combined with the drive cavity, telescopic drive structure, and limiting post inside the tool mounting housing, the telescopic drive structure drives the limiting post to move up and down. When a tool needs to be installed, the limiting post moves upward to provide installation space; after the tool is placed, the limiting post moves downward to limit the tool at the bottom of the tool mounting cavity, thus facilitating convenient tool replacement or installation. During use, the tool mounting housing, carrying the tool inside, moves up and down via a drive cylinder to perform cutting operations.
[0019] In use, this invention allows the rotating rod to drive the active bevel gear to rotate, which in turn drives the transmission structure consisting of the first driven bevel gear, the second driven bevel gear, and the connecting rod. This transmission drives the third driven bevel gear to rotate, which in turn drives the limiting post connected to it to rotate. The limiting post, under the constraint of being threaded onto the wall surface, moves vertically up and down during rotation, thereby separating from the tool or clamping the tool. Furthermore, multiple sets of this drive structure can be configured as needed and conveniently and synchronously driven by a single rotating rod.
[0020] In use, this utility model allows for convenient and synchronous rotation of the rotating rod by moving the drive rod until it engages with the rotating rod. After adjustment, the drive rod can be moved to separate from the rotating rod, thus preventing interference from the drive rod when the tool mounting housing is performing cutting operations. [0026] The present invention will now be described in detail with reference to the accompanying drawings.
[0027] As attached Figure 1 As shown, a cutting machine according to an embodiment of the present invention includes a cutting machine housing 1, a drive cylinder 2, a tool mounting housing 3, a telescopic drive structure 5, and a limiting post 7. The cutting machine housing 1 has a through-cavity at its center. The tool mounting housing 3 is mounted on the top of the cavity via the drive cylinder 2. The drive cylinder 2 drives the tool mounting housing 3 to move up and down. The tool mounting housing 3 has a drive cavity 31 and a tool mounting cavity 32 located below the drive cavity 31. The telescopic drive structure 5 is installed inside the drive cavity 31. A vertically movable limiting post 7 is installed through the wall between the moving cavity 31 and the tool mounting cavity 32. The telescopic drive structure 5 is used to connect and drive the limiting post 7 to extend and retract vertically. The right side of the tool mounting cavity 32 is open, and a corresponding tool feeding cavity 11 is provided on the right side of the cutting machine housing 1. A mounting hole is provided in the middle of the bottom of the tool mounting cavity 32. The tool 8 can be mounted in the tool mounting cavity 32 and the cutting edge of the tool 8 can extend downward from the mounting hole. The limiting post 7 can be moved down to limit the tool 8 to the bottom of the tool mounting cavity 32.
[0028] This invention, through the tool mounting cavity 32 inside the tool mounting housing 3 and the tool feeding cavity 11 on the right side of the cutting machine housing 1, allows the tool 8 to be passed through the tool feeding cavity 11 from the side of the device and inserted into the tool mounting cavity 32 through the opening on the right side of the tool mounting cavity 32 during use. Combined with the drive cavity 31, telescopic drive structure 5, and limiting post 7 inside the tool mounting housing 3, the limiting post 7 can be moved up and down by the telescopic drive structure 5. When the tool 8 needs to be installed, the limiting post 7 moves upward to provide installation space. After the tool 8 is placed, the limiting post 7 moves downward to limit the tool 8 to the bottom of the tool mounting cavity 32, thus facilitating the convenient replacement or installation of the tool 8. During use, the tool mounting housing 3, carrying the tool 8 inside, moves up and down via the drive cylinder 2 to perform cutting operations.
[0029] In one specific embodiment based on the above, the telescopic drive structure 5 can be an electric telescopic rod, and the moving end of the electric telescopic rod is connected to the limiting post 7 to realize the movement drive of the limiting post 7.
[0030] As attached Figure 2 and attached Figure 3 As shown, in another specific embodiment based on the above, the telescopic drive structure 5 includes a rotating rod 53 and a drive structure. The drive structure includes a driving bevel gear 52, a first driven bevel gear 54, a second driven bevel gear 56, and a third driven bevel gear 57. The rotating rod 53 is rotatably disposed in the drive cavity 31 along the left-right direction via a first limiting rod 51. One end of the rotating rod 53 rotatably protrudes from the right side of the drive cavity 31. The driving bevel gear 52 is fixedly sleeved on the rotating rod 53. The first driven bevel gear 54 meshes with the driving bevel gear 52, and the first driven bevel gear 54 is away from the driving bevel gear 57. A second driven bevel gear 56 is symmetrically fixed to one side of 2 via a connecting rod. The connecting rod is rotatably mounted in the drive cavity 31 via a second limiting rod 55. The second driven bevel gear 56 meshes with a third driven bevel gear 57, and the third driven bevel gear 57 is rotatably mounted laterally in the drive cavity 31 via a rotating seat 58, and is vertically offset from the driving bevel gear 52. A limiting post 7 is vertically inserted into the axis of the third driven bevel gear 57, which can only move up and down. The outer wall of the limiting post 7 located below the third driven bevel gear 57 is provided with an external thread, and is screwed into the wall surface through the external thread.
[0031] Therefore, during use, the rotating rod 53 can be rotated to drive the active bevel gear 52 to rotate, and the transmission structure composed of the first driven bevel gear 54, the second driven bevel gear 56 and the connecting rod will drive the third driven bevel gear 57 to rotate. The third driven bevel gear 57 will then drive the limiting post 7 connected to it to rotate. Under the restriction of being threaded to the wall surface, the limiting post 7 will move up and down vertically during rotation, thereby separating from the tool 8 or pressing the tool 8.
[0032] In this solution, the aforementioned drive structure can be set in multiple groups as needed, and can be conveniently and synchronously driven by a single rotating rod 53.
[0033] The limiting post 7 has a vertical groove on its side wall, and a protrusion at the shaft of the third driven bevel gear 57 engages in the groove. The limiting post 7 is slidably positioned at the shaft of the third driven bevel gear 57, with the protrusion slidably engaged in the groove. This design limits both the vertical movement of the limiting post 7 during rotation and its range of motion. In this solution, the external thread on the limiting post 7 is located below the groove to prevent it from interfering with the sliding connection with the third driven bevel gear 57.
[0034] The right side wall of the cutting machine housing 1 has a through-hole corresponding to the rotating rod 53. A drive rod 6 is inserted through the hole and can slide left and right. The end of the drive rod 6 near the rotating rod 53 is toothed, and the end of the rotating rod 53 near the drive rod 6 is toothed and can mesh with the drive rod 6. In this way, during use, the rotation of the rotating rod 53 can be conveniently and synchronously driven by moving the drive rod 6 until it engages with the rotating rod 53. After adjustment, the drive rod 6 can be moved to disengage from the rotating rod 53, thereby avoiding interference of the drive rod 6 when the tool mounting housing 3 is performing cutting operations.
[0035] The drive rod 6 has a handle at its end, which is away from the rotating rod 53 and located on the right side of the cutting machine housing 1. This facilitates the rotation of the drive rod 6.
[0036] As attached Figure 4 As shown, in another specific embodiment based on the above, the side cross-section of the tool mounting cavity 32 is T-shaped, with the mounting hole located in the middle of the bottom. The left and right sides of the tool 8 are mounted on the upper bottom of the tool mounting cavity 32 located on the left and right sides of the mounting hole, and the cutting edge of the tool 8 extends downward from the mounting hole. This facilitates the positioning and installation of the tool 8.
[0037] The aforementioned drive structure is provided in two sets, which are respectively located on the left and right sides and connected to two limiting posts 7 via the third driven bevel gear 57. The two limiting posts 7 are respectively used to move down to limit the left and right sides of the tool 8 to the bottom of the tool mounting cavity 32.
[0038] In another specific embodiment based on the above, a positioning post 4 is vertically installed at the bottom of the tool mounting housing 3, and a positioning groove 12 is correspondingly opened at the bottom of the cavity of the cutting machine housing 1 for the positioning post 4 to be inserted. This facilitates the guidance and positioning of the tool mounting housing 3 during its movement.
[0039] The lower end of the aforementioned positioning post 4 is tapered. The bottom of the aforementioned tool mounting housing 3 is symmetrically provided with two positioning posts 4, and two corresponding positioning grooves 12 are formed at the bottom of the cavity of the cutting machine housing 1.
